Your Future Has Been Adjusted
It’s not another conspiracy-themed movie nor is it another sci-fi flick. It’s…unusual and good.
Do we control our destiny, or do unseen forces manipulate us? Matt Damon stars as ambitious politician David Norris who glimpses the future Fate has planned for him and realizes he wants something else.
On the brink of winning a seat in the US Senate, David meets beautiful contemporary ballet dancer Elise Sellas (Emily Blunt) –a woman like none he’s every known. But just as he realizes he’s falling for her, mysterious men from The Adjustment Bureau conspire to keep them apart.
In the face of overwhelming odds, he must either let her go and accept a pre-determined path, or risk everything to defy fate and be with her.
The film is based on a short story by Philip K. Dick (Total Recall, Minority Report and Blade Runner).
The plot does resemble a cliched government cover-up but it’s far from being one. It’s a romantic-thriller detailing how David tries every way to defy what’s been written.
I personally love the Being John Malkovich-type door chase where David and Elise have to go through several “door portals” in New York.
The Adjustment Bureau is an exciting post-post-modern way to view Fate, God and Angels.

Surprisingly surprising. You gotta add Love and Other Drugs to your list of romantic movies to watch.
“Academy Award® nominees Jake Gyllenhaal and Anne Hathaway co-star in a romantic and sexy romantic-drama-comedy. Maggie (Hathaway), a free-spirited artist, meets her match in a charming pharmaceutical salesman named Jamie (Gyllenhaal). Maggie and Jamie leap into a no-strings-attached love affair, but no matter how hard they try to keep things casual, they can’t help falling under the the influence of the ultimate drug…love!”
The synopsis makes the movie sound the perfect fairy tale. It’s far from being so despite the all-iiz-well ending. An uplifting tear-jerker best watched during rest days! (Love and Other Drugs Trailer)
Guys… you get to see “some of” Anne in this movie. And girls, well…enjoy it.
What makes the movie so good? Personally, it’s Regina Spektor’s Fidelity (Fidelity Music Video). Check out the song, you’ll love it.
